Acute inflammation of the pancreas characterized by persistent organ failure >48 hours that may involve other organ involvement and/or systemic complications

Requiring ICU admission

Acute necrotic fluid collections or walled-off necrosis that is initially sterile. ~30% develop infected necrosis.

Should be suspected in patients who deteriorate (rising inflammatory markers, fever) after >7 days of hospitalization and demonstrate the presence of gas in necrosis.
